POSITION SUMMARY:

As a Counselor I you will play a vital role in supporting the Counselor II in providing a nurturing and stimulating learning environment for young children. Your enthusiasm, dedication, and passion for early childhood education will contribute to the success of our preschool program.


MUST BE ABLE TO WORK AT ONE OF THESE LOCATIONS: 

Albemarle Family YMCA 

Weeksville Elementary

Northside Elementary 

Sheep-Harney Elementary 


WORKING HOURS: 

Mon-Fri: 2-6pm 



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Supervision and Safety: Ensure the safety and well-being of children at all times, actively supervising activities, meals, and transitions. Implement and enforce safety protocols and emergency procedures.
  • Support Activities: Assist Program Leaders in preparing and implementing developmentally appropriate curriculum and activities that promote learning and development across all domains: cognitive, social-emotional, physical, and language.
  • Child Engagement: Engage children in meaningful play experiences, encouraging exploration, creativity, and critical thinking. Foster positive relationships and provide individualized attention and support to meet the needs of each child.
  • Behavior Management: Support positive behavior guidance techniques that promote self-regulation, conflict resolution, and social skills development. Model appropriate behavior and reinforce positive behaviors through praise and encouragement.
  • Communication: Communicate effectively with children, parents/guardians, fellow staff members, and YMCA leadership. Provide feedback on children's’ progress and behavior as appropriate.
  • Professional Development: Participate in training sessions, staff meetings, and professional development opportunities to enhance skills and knowledge relevant to the job.
